# Runbook: Build Agent Clock Skew — Quartzline CI

Symptom: intermittent 401s from the Nettlebrook artifact service. Cause: agents drifting >45s; signed requests expire in transit. Check: compare agent clock against the Nettlebrook time endpoint. Fix: restart chronyd on the affected agent, then re-run the pipeline. If drift persists, cordon the agent and open a ticket with infra. To query drift metrics directly, authenticate to the Nettlebrook diagnostics API with the following key.

API key for taduf-yahif: qvz11-nMDtAWg6H2u

Building access — Cleaning crew (Thistledown Court). The Brightmere cleaning team attends weekday evenings between 18:30 and 21:00. Reception should sign them in on the contractor sheet and check the crew list matches. They use the service entrance on the lower ground floor, which runs on a keypad rather than badges. The current service-door code is below.

turnstile pass: bdg-GVLXS-6

INTERNAL MEMO – Sealed Exam-Paper Delivery

To the warehouse shift lead: the sealed exam-paper consignment for the Brindlow Institute arrives Tuesday on the Corvane Freight morning run. Store it in the locked cage, not general racking. Seals must not be broken or inspected; any damage gets photographed and reported before the crate moves again. Release only to the accredited courier on Wednesday, against the signed manifest. At release, the courier must be given the hand-over phrase stated below.

dispatch memo: the sorius tamius courier leaves the praeth ledger at gate 4873 under passcode 928014

# Fanout Backpressure — Env Vars

Service: Pulsegate notifier. `PG_FANOUT_MAX_INFLIGHT` caps concurrent pushes (default 200). `PG_FANOUT_SHED_RATIO` controls drop rate under load. If queues back up, lower the cap before touching shed ratio. The broker rejects unauthenticated producers, so the credential must be present. On-call: set this line in the env file before restarting:

sealed setting: LEDGER_TOKEN20=6148d35bbb480b0ab79e